Output ea73c82b54edf42088c2c0c321628927b5a0199c88a18e14d9ea9541f473a63e:0

value
311586899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d372afec597b896aadb4909c4c65e2d9ffd574a OP_EQUAL
address
MScEqtgEcPy4SY7tTGoJkjmzZm42c8uigf
transaction
ea73c82b54edf42088c2c0c321628927b5a0199c88a18e14d9ea9541f473a63e
spent
true